Course overview
This workshop introduces participants to what makes a threshold concept.
From this workshop, delegates will identify threshold concepts in medicine and specialities, gather personal experiences gained from 'eureka' moments and harness small group teaching approaches to facilitate the step out of confusion.
At the end of the workshop, participants will be better able to:
- Have an understanding of threshold concepts within learning
- Identify threshold concepts encountered in medicine and specialties
- Harness small group teaching approaches to overcome threshold concepts
- Use our own threshold concepts to help students navigate their threshold concepts
This course is free to attend and of interest to those wishing to develop teaching skills, especially in the healthcare environment and teaching our students.
